## Step-by-Step Hedging Execution
Follow this workflow on Kraken’s Pro interface:
1. **Open Charts**: Load ETH/USD spot and ETH-USD futures on separate 5-minute charts.
2. **Spot Short Hedge**: If holding ETH long-term, short ETH-USD futures when:
– EMA(9) crosses below EMA(21)
– RSI exceeds 70
3. **Futures Long Hedge**: If shorting ETH, buy spot ETH when:
– EMA(9) crosses above EMA(21)
– RSI dips below 30
4. **Set Orders**: Use limit orders to enter and OCO (One-Cancels-Other) for stop-loss/take-profit.
5. **Monitor**: Close hedges when Bollinger Bands contract or volume declines.

## Common Pitfalls & Solutions
– **Over-Hedging**: Hedge only 50-70% of your exposure; balance risk and cost.
– **Ignoring Fees**: Factor in Kraken’s taker fees (0.16–0.26%) in profit calculations.
– **False Signals**: Confirm trends with volume spikes—avoid acting on single indicators.
– **Liquidation Risks**: For futures, maintain margin at 3x the required minimum.
